A Certificate Programme in Indigenous Wisdom offers a unique opportunity to learn about diverse cultures and traditional knowledge systems. This program emphasizes experiential learning, fostering a deep understanding of Indigenous perspectives on environmental stewardship, community building, and holistic well-being.
Learning outcomes typically include developing a critical understanding of Indigenous knowledge and its application in contemporary contexts. Students gain skills in respectful research methodologies and intercultural communication, crucial for collaborative work in fields like environmental conservation and social justice. The program also cultivates personal growth through reflection and engagement with Indigenous philosophies and practices.
The duration of a Certificate Programme in Indigenous Wisdom varies depending on the institution. Common program lengths range from a few months to a year, often structured around intensive workshops or flexible online modules to accommodate diverse learning styles and schedules. This flexibility makes the program accessible to a wider audience interested in exploring Indigenous ways of knowing.
